How much do lawn service jobs pay per hour?

As of Aug 11, 2026, the average hourly pay for lawn service in Iowa is $17.79, according to ZipRecruiter salary data. Most workers in this role earn between $15.58 and $19.86 per hour, depending on experience, location, and employer.

What are some common challenges faced by lawn service professionals, and how can they be managed on the job?

Lawn service professionals often encounter challenges such as unpredictable weather, equipment maintenance, and varying customer expectations. Managing these challenges typically involves careful scheduling to accommodate weather changes, regular upkeep and inspection of tools to minimize downtime, and clear communication with clients to ensure their needs are met. Building strong time-management skills and staying up-to-date with best practices in lawn care can also help professionals deliver consistent, high-quality results.

What are the key skills and qualifications needed to thrive as a lawn service professional?

To thrive as a Lawn Service professional, you need knowledge of horticulture basics, lawn care techniques, and physical stamina, often supported by on-the-job training or landscaping certifications. Familiarity with lawn maintenance equipment, irrigation systems, and sometimes pesticide applicator licenses is typically required. Attention to detail, reliability, and strong customer service skills help professionals stand out in this field. These competencies ensure healthy landscapes, client satisfaction, and safe, efficient operations.

What is a lawn service professional?

Lawn service professionals are individuals or companies that provide maintenance and care for residential or commercial lawns. Their services typically include mowing, edging, fertilizing, weed control, aeration, and sometimes landscaping or pest management. They help keep lawns healthy, attractive, and well-maintained throughout the year. Hiring a lawn service can save time and ensure that proper techniques and products are used for optimal lawn health.
